Biography of Danny DeVito

Danny DeVito was born on November 17, 1944, in Neptune Township, New Jersey. He is known for his distinctive voice, short stature, and incredible acting talent. DeVito began his career in the early 1970s and gained fame for his role in the television series “Taxi.” Over the years, he has starred in numerous films, including “One Flew Over the Cuckoo's Nest,” “Batman Returns,” and “Get Shorty.”

Biography of Arnold Schwarzenegger

Arnold Schwarzenegger, born on July 30, 1947, in Thal, Austria, is a multifaceted personality known for his career as a bodybuilder, actor, producer, and politician. He rose to fame in the 1980s with blockbuster films like “The Terminator,” “Predator,” and “Total Recall.” Schwarzenegger’s charisma and imposing physique made him a household name and an action film icon.

Twins: A Classic Comedy

Released in 1988, “Twins” is a comedy film that tells the story of two genetically engineered siblings, Vincent Benedict (DeVito) and Julius Benedict (Schwarzenegger). Despite being twins, they are physically and emotionally opposites, leading to a series of hilarious and heartwarming moments. The film became a box office success and is often regarded as a classic in the comedy genre.

Junior: Breaking Stereotypes

In 1994, DeVito and Schwarzenegger reunited for “Junior,” a comedy that tackles the subject of male pregnancy in a light-hearted manner. Arnold portrays Dr. Alex Hesse, who undergoes an experimental procedure to become pregnant. The film challenges gender stereotypes and societal norms while delivering laugh-out-loud moments.
